Chocolate Mug Cake Mix

Simply mix together a box of Angel Food Cake mix and a box of Chocolate Cake mix in a large bowl with a whisk. Cover with a lid, or put in an air tight container.

a close up of ingredients: a container of flour in the front and two boxes of cake mix behind it.

Easy Gift Idea

Or- put in cute little mason jars for easy gifts to pass along. – attach a simple tag with these directions…

  • Place 3 tablespoons of mix in a mug
  • Add 2 tablespoons of water
  • Mix together and microwave for 1 minute

Ingredients

  • 1 box Chocolate Cake Mix
  • 1 box Angel Food Cake Mix

Instructions

  • In a large bowl combine the two cake mixes and whisk together. Store in an airtight container.
  • To make a personal sized cake mix 3 tablespoons of mix and 2 tablespoons of water in a microwave safe mug.
  • Microwave for 1 minute, let cool slightly, as it will be very hot.
